Closed formula for Kazhdan–Lusztig polynomial degree

Derive a closed formula for the degree of the Kazhdan–Lusztig polynomial P_{x,w}(q) indexed by a pair of permutations x and w.

Background

Kazhdan–Lusztig polynomials are integer polynomials indexed by pairs of permutations and have important connections to Schubert calculus, Hecke algebras, and symmetric-group representation theory. Although they can be computed recursively, the paper emphasizes that their structure remains poorly understood. In particular, the degree of P_{x,w}(q) is identified as a quantity for which no closed formula is currently available.
